    Easy Cookies To Make With Kids

    Author: Courtney
    Easy Cookies to make with kids that is perfect for the holiday!

    Course: Dessert
    Cuisine: American
    Prep Time: 15 minutes minutes
    Cook Time: 12 minutes minutes
    Total Time: 27 minutes minutes
    Servings: 12
    Calories: 82kcal

    Ingredients

    • 1 package Pillsbury Holiday Sugar Cookies
    • 1 cup Pillsbury Frosting
    • Holiday Nonpareils

    Instructions

    • Bake cookies according to package instructions.
    • Once cookies are cooled spread a generous amount of frosting onto the bottom of one cookie.
    • Sandwich the cookies together and then dunk the edges into the nonpareils.
    • Once they're done, set out for everyone to enjoy!
